    The given reaction \[2NO+{{O}_{2}}\to 2N{{O}_{2}}\] is an example of [CBSE PMT 2001; JIPMER 2002]

    A)                 First order reaction        

    B)                 Second order reaction

    C)                 Third order reaction       

    D)                 None of these

    Correct Answer: C

    Solution :

               It is a third order reaction because                                 \[\text{Rate}=\text{K }\!\![\!\!\text{ NO}{{\text{ }\!\!]\!\!\text{ }}^{\,\,\text{2}}}{{[{{O}_{2}}]}^{\,1}}\]  \[\therefore O.R.=2+1=3\]
